Joe's Store Offers Small Town Convenience With Friendly Smiles and Fresh Food
by Karen Fetter
Before there were made-to-order subs at
gas stations and sub shops, Joe's Store offered the same service to all of its
lunchtime customers, including peanut butter and jelly! Joe's Store, located at
1310 Monastery Drive, Latrobe, PA within the development of Lawson Heights, is a
community convenience store that offers a friendly smile and fresh food.
Owned by the Guidos family, including Margaret,
George, and sons Jeffrey and Scott, the business has developed into a staple
establishment within Westmoreland County.
The store offers a wide variety of items such as
a deli, video and DVD rentals, ice cream, candy , snack foods, lottery tickets,
and more!
One main draw for the public is the reasonably
priced deli and take-out food section. The deli meats are made-to-order and are
never pre-sliced. Customers can create their own sandwich and ask for any meat,
cheese, or bread. The lunch menu consists of one hot sandwich per day along with
a variety of meats and cheeses from the deli. There are also a many salads
available such as macaroni and potato that are made every day and use no
preservatives.

The Guidos family originally purchased
the store in 1988 and since has grown to about 9 part-time employees in addition
to the family.
"I always wanted to own my own business and not have to work for
anyone," said Margaret. "We heard about the store being available for sale
through a series of friends and decided to take the opportunity."
Then, within just one year, the business also offered catering
services after Margaret received her catering license from the Westmoreland
County Community College.
"I've always enjoyed working with people and making food, which you
have to like both to be in this business," said Margaret.
The catering menu consists of (but is not limited to) various salads
such as anti-pasta, potato, macaroni, pasta, chicken, tuna, egg, and fresh
fruit; hot foods such as baked ham, stuffed cabbage, rotini, jumbo stuffed
shells, chicken, hot sausage, kielbasa, sloppy joes, Italian roast beef, ham
barbecue; and appetizers such as veggie trays, fruit trays, meat and cheese
trays, shrimp cocktail, marinated mushrooms, deviled eggs, pepperoni rolls,
stuffed mushrooms, Swedish meatballs, wings, and homemade soups to order.
Margaret indeed loves both food and people. Joe's Store is very much
involved with the community. Margaret donates many food items to local residents
who are sick or who have lost a loved one. She also supports the Red Cross and
the American Heart Association as well as the local schools.
"I enjoy helping people if I can," said Margaret. Sometimes it's
with food or by donating lottery tickets for a raffle. Either way I always try
to support my community."
Five years after the family purchased the store, they were ready for
expansion. They nearly doubled the size of the store to provide for a larger
kitchen, store area, and a walk-in cooler. But one thing always remained the
same, the original name: Joe's Store.
"Everyone knows that name so why should we change our recognition or
reputation," said Margaret.
The family would never change their location either.
"I love our location within this development of houses. The people
can walk here instead of driving. And I have seen the neighborhood kids grow
up," said Margaret. "I usually identify every face that walks through the door."
